"Pumpkins belong in pies, not parks!" - Staffordshire County Council Newsroom
With Halloween approaching, Staffordshire's countryside teams remind residents that leaving pumpkins in parks can harm wildlife.
Staffordshire County Council's rangers have seen a rise in people disposing of Halloween pumpkins in country parks, believing they will naturally degrade and provide food for animals.
Discarded pumpkins can be more trick than treat for wildlife.
